      Gulet Charter Vodice: Luxury and Tradition on the Adriatic

      Located in the heart of Dalmatia, Vodice is a vibrant coastal town known for its clear waters, historic charm, and sailing-friendly marina. It’s also an ideal departure point for one of the most enchanting sea experiences in Croatia: a gulet charter.

      Gulets are traditional wooden sailing yachts, originally from Turkey, now a staple of luxurious cruising along the Adriatic. Combining elegant craftsmanship with comfort, they are perfect for exploring Croatia's islands and coastline at a leisurely pace.

      Why Choose a Gulet Charter in Vodice?

      Opting for a gulet over a motor yacht or catamaran brings a different kind of experience—more relaxed, intimate, and full of character.

      Benefits of a Gulet Charter:

      • Spacious and Comfortable: Gulets typically have wide decks, shaded lounging areas, large cabins with en-suite bathrooms, and plenty of space to relax.
      • Fully Crewed: Most gulets come with a professional crew including a captain, chef, and deckhand, ensuring a stress-free vacation.
      • All-Inclusive Options: Many charters include meals, drinks, fuel, and port fees, offering excellent value.
      • Tailored Itineraries: Explore islands like Prvić, Kaprije, Kornati National Park, or Skradin and the Krka Waterfalls—all at your own pace.

      Top Routes from Vodice

      Your gulet journey can follow a custom or suggested itinerary. Here are popular destinations from Vodice:

      • Kornati National Park: An archipelago of over 100 islands, perfect for nature lovers and snorkelers.
      • Primošten & Šibenik: Historic coastal towns full of charm, local culture, and seafood cuisine.
      • Zlarin and Kaprije: Quiet islands with pristine beaches and crystal-clear water.
      • Krka Waterfalls (via Skradin): A must-see inland detour with dramatic waterfalls and lush scenery.

      When to Book Your Gulet Charter in Vodice

      The sailing season in Croatia runs from May to October, with July and August being the peak months. For more privacy and better rates, consider June or September, when the weather is still beautiful, but the waters are less crowded.
